One day after his three teammates were drafted in the first round of the NBA Draft, Luke Maye has a professional home. Per this tweet from Carolina Basketball, the All-ACC and All-American has signed a contract with the Milwaukee Bucks.

Details of the contract aren’t known yet, but the Bucks are expected to shuffle their roster this offseason. As of right now, the most notable player that we should see returning for the bucks is the Greek Freak himself Giannis Antetokounmpo. Players from the 2018-19 team that are both restricted and unrestricted free agents include Eric Bledsoe, Malcolm Brodgen, Pau Gasol, and Brook Lopez, just to name a few. Maye will have at least have an opportunity to earn a roster spot or follow in the footsteps of Theo Pinson in the G-League. Maye is considered a longshot, but 6’8 shooters who can rebound are always a commodity.
Besides, as every UNC fan knows, don’t underestimate Luke.
Kentucky and NC State can confirm that sentiment.
